Is bot detection snake oil?


Do solutions that attempt to prevent bots and scrapers actually work? Are they worth the money?

We used to have a huge problem with bots. Then I came up with the idea of filtering incoming traffic by ASN. Specifically, by filtering out all traffic coming from cloud hosting, data centers, proxy farms, etc we were able to eliminate practically all bot activity. Filtering by ASN is far more effective than by IP address. I started a GitHub repo with a list of bad ASNs and further instructions here: https://github.com/brianhama/bad-asn-list

It's always going to be a cat and mouse game. The bottom line is always going to be how much botting costs you. This could be measured directly in resource costs or indirectly like brand perception. There are probably quite a few free/DIY solutions or methods you can try out.
